Overview
The ABB 500MTM02 module plays a crucial role in protecting motors from overheating by providing accurate temperature data and early warning signals. It is widely implemented in industrial automation systems where thermal management is essential for operational safety and equipment longevity.
Engineered with ABB’s proven technology, this module offers long-term reliability and minimal maintenance requirements.

Technical Specifications
| Parameter |
Description |
| Model |
500MTM02 |
| Order Number |
1MRB150020R0712 |
| Product Type |
Motor Temperature Monitoring Module |
| Input Type |
RTD / Thermistor / Analog signals |
| Output |
Digital communication & alarm signals |
| Operating Temperature |
-20°C to +70°C |
| Mounting |
Panel or rack installation |
| Application |
Motor and equipment temperature protection |

Installation & Maintenance
The module supports flexible installation within control cabinets or automation racks. Proper configuration of sensor inputs is essential during commissioning.
Maintenance recommendations include:
Periodic inspection of sensor wiring
Calibration checks for accurate readings
Monitoring system diagnostics for early fault detection
